Then, remove the food. Warm Function Food Position: Ideal for keeping foods warm, the bottom heating elements will activate during this function. Foods should be placed in the center of the Toaster Oven so the rack in the lower slots in the rack up position is generally a good starting point. Adjusting the rack height up or down may be necessary for even warming. Convection Fan: Turned off by default. This may be turned on by pressing the Convection button. 1 After centering the food in the Toaster Oven and closing the door, turn the Function/Mode control knob to Warm. 2 Press the Temp/Darkness button, and then turn the Temp/Time control knob to the desired warming temperature. 3 Press the Time/Size/Slice button, and turn the Temp/ Time control knob to the desired warming time. 4 Press the Start/Cancel Hr button to begin the warming function. 5 When the time has elapsed, the tone will sound and the oven will automatically shut off. 6 If food is to be removed before the cycle ends, simply press the Start/Cancel button to shut the Toaster Oven off. Then, remove the food. 11
